Redefining Speed and Transaction Throughput

At the core of this innovative project is the unwavering commitment to speed and transaction throughput. The team behind BNB Chain aims to engineer a network capable of confirming transactions in a staggering sub-150 milliseconds. To put this into perspective, such speeds rival those seen in high-frequency trading environments. Furthermore, the network is being built to sustain an impressive throughput of over 20,000 transactions per second (TPS). This monumental leap in performance is crucial for handling the increasing demands of a rapidly expanding decentralized finance (DeFi) ecosystem and supporting a massive user base without compromising the core tenets of decentralization.

BNB Chain Native Privacy and Regulatory Compliance

One of the most compelling features of this forthcoming network is its native privacy capabilities. Unlike previous solutions that often relied on complex, multi-layered intermediary protocols to achieve confidentiality, this new network will offer robust privacy for both token transfers and smart contracts directly at the protocol level. This integrated approach not only simplifies the user experience but also enhances security and efficiency. Crucially, this advanced privacy will not come at the expense of regulatory compliance. The development team is meticulously ensuring that these privacy features are designed to align with evolving global regulatory standards, paving the way for wider adoption and institutional participation. This commitment to compliant privacy sets a new benchmark in the blockchain space, addressing a critical need for both individual users and enterprises seeking greater control over their transactional data.

Architectural Innovations and Rust-Based Client

To support such a monumental technical leap, the new network will adopt a cutting-edge Rust client, based on the highly efficient Reth. Rust, known for its performance, memory safety, and concurrency, provides a robust foundation for building a high-performance blockchain. The implementation will feature multi-threaded execution, significantly improved memory usage, and optimized node syncing, all contributing to the network’s overall responsiveness and stability.

Furthermore, the architecture will incorporate optimized instructions that intelligently group common actions into a single operational step. This streamlining of execution is particularly beneficial for complex smart contracts, such as those powering decentralized exchanges (DEXs) and launch platforms, which typically involve multiple sequential operations. By reducing the number of individual steps required, the network will dramatically enhance the efficiency of these critical applications, leading to faster and more fluid user interactions.

Scaling to Nasdaq-Level Performance

A significant focus of this development is to redesign how the network accesses state data. Internal estimates indicate that approximately 30% of current execution time is spent on these data retrieval operations. By optimizing the database layer to reduce read times and eliminate duplicate access, BNB Chain expects to achieve scalable performance without bottlenecks. This improvement is paramount for a network aiming to operate at “Nasdaq-level performance,” implying the capacity to handle immense volumes of concurrent operations with minimal latency.

To further amplify capacity, the gas limit per block will be increased tenfold to 1G. This substantial increase in computational capacity will enable the network to support up to 5,000 swaps per second in decentralized environments, a figure that truly underscores the ambition of this project. These upgrades build upon foundational changes introduced earlier in 2025, which included a significant reduction in block time and finality, alongside a remarkable 95% drop in malicious MEV (Maximal Extractable Value) activity. These prior enhancements demonstrate a consistent commitment to improving network health and user experience.
